Home
last modified time | relevance | path

Searched refs:memType (Results 1 - 25 of 25) sorted by relevance

/drivers/hdf_core/framework/model/camera/buffer_manager/src/
H A Dbuffer_queue.c79 int32_t BufferQueueCheckMemOps(struct BufferQueue *queue, enum CameraMemType memType) in BufferQueueCheckMemOps() argument
81 if (memType != MEMTYPE_MMAP && memType != MEMTYPE_USERPTR && memType != MEMTYPE_DMABUF) { in BufferQueueCheckMemOps()
82 HDF_LOGE("%s: memType is fault!", __func__); in BufferQueueCheckMemOps()
85 if (memType == MEMTYPE_MMAP && BufferQueueCheckMmapOps(queue) != HDF_SUCCESS) { in BufferQueueCheckMemOps()
89 if (memType == MEMTYPE_USERPTR && BufferQueueCheckUserPtrOps(queue) != HDF_SUCCESS) { in BufferQueueCheckMemOps()
93 if (memType == MEMTYPE_DMABUF && BufferQueueCheckDmaBufOps(queue) != HDF_SUCCESS) { in BufferQueueCheckMemOps()
126 queue->memType = MEMTYPE_UNKNOWN; in BufferQueueFree()
147 (queue->memType ! in BufferQueueReleaseBuffers()
156 BufferQueueAllocBuffers(struct BufferQueue *queue, uint32_t memType, uint32_t numBuffers, uint32_t numPlanes, const uint32_t planeSizes[]) BufferQueueAllocBuffers() argument
[all...]
H A Dcamera_buffer.c96 if (queue->memType == MEMTYPE_MMAP) { in CameraBufferFree()
98 } else if (queue->memType == MEMTYPE_DMABUF) { in CameraBufferFree()
194 userBuffer->memType = buffer->memType; in CameraBufferToUserBuffer()
205 if (buffer->memType == MEMTYPE_MMAP) { in CameraBufferToUserBuffer()
207 } else if (buffer->memType == MEMTYPE_USERPTR) { in CameraBufferToUserBuffer()
209 } else if (buffer->memType == MEMTYPE_DMABUF) { in CameraBufferToUserBuffer()
259 if (queue->memType == MEMTYPE_DMABUF) { in CameraBufferSetCacheSync()
275 if (buffer->memType == MEMTYPE_USERPTR || buffer->memType in CameraBufferCheckPlaneLength()
[all...]
H A Dcamera_buffer_manager.c113 queue->memType = MEMTYPE_UNKNOWN; in BufferQueueInit()
134 ret = BufferQueueCheckMemOps(queue, userRequest->memType); in BufferQueueRequest()
151 queue->memType = userRequest->memType; in BufferQueueRequest()
/drivers/peripheral/camera/vdi_base/common/adapter/platform/v4l2/src/driver_adapter/include/
H A Dv4l2_buffer.h47 HosV4L2Buffers(enum v4l2_memory memType, enum v4l2_buf_type bufferType);
49 static std::shared_ptr<HosV4L2Buffers> CreateHosV4L2Buffers(enum v4l2_memory memType, in CreateHosV4L2Buffers() argument
53 HosV4L2BuffersHelper(enum v4l2_memory memType, enum v4l2_buf_type bufferType) in CreateHosV4L2Buffers()
54 : HosV4L2Buffers(memType, bufferType) {} in CreateHosV4L2Buffers()
57 return std::make_shared<HosV4L2BuffersHelper>(memType, bufferType); in CreateHosV4L2Buffers()
H A Dv4l2_dev.h80 void SetMemoryType(uint8_t &memType);
/drivers/peripheral/camera/vdi_base/common/device_manager/include/
H A Dicontroller.h46 virtual void SetMemoryType(uint8_t &memType) in SetMemoryType() argument
48 (void)(memType); in SetMemoryType()
H A Dimanager.h107 virtual void SetMemoryType(uint8_t &memType) in SetMemoryType() argument
109 (void)(memType); in SetMemoryType()
H A Didevice_manager.h138 virtual void SetMemoryType(uint8_t &memType) in SetMemoryType() argument
140 (void)(memType); in SetMemoryType()
/drivers/hdf_core/framework/model/camera/buffer_manager/include/
H A Dbuffer_queue.h28 uint32_t memType; member
77 int32_t BufferQueueCheckMemOps(struct BufferQueue *queue, enum CameraMemType memType);
H A Dcamera_buffer.h47 uint32_t memType; member
/drivers/peripheral/camera/vdi_base/common/adapter/platform/hdf_driver/src/driver_adapter/src/
H A Dcamera_buffer.cpp21 CameraBuffer::CameraBuffer(enum CameraMemType memType) in CameraBuffer() argument
22 : memoryType_(memType) in CameraBuffer()
101 isFailed |= !HdfSbufWriteUint32(reqData, userBuffer.memType); in CameraQueryMemory()
143 buf.memType = memoryType_; in CameraAllocBuffer()
265 buf.memType = memoryType_; in CameraReleaseBuffers()
H A Dcamera_dev.cpp760 void CameraDev::SetMemoryType(uint8_t &memType) in SetMemoryType() argument
762 CAMERA_LOGD("func[CameraDev::%{public}s] memType[%{public}d]", __func__, memType); in SetMemoryType()
763 if (memType == MEMTYPE_MMAP) { in SetMemoryType()
765 } else if (memType == MEMTYPE_DMABUF) { in SetMemoryType()
/drivers/hdf_core/framework/include/camera/
H A Dcamera_product.h217 uint32_t memType; member
236 uint32_t memType; member
/drivers/peripheral/camera/vdi_base/common/adapter/platform/v4l2/src/device_manager/
H A Dsensor_manager.cpp174 void SensorManager::SetMemoryType(uint8_t &memType) in SetMemoryType() argument
180 (*iter)->SetMemoryType(memType); in SetMemoryType()
H A Dsensor_controller.cpp996 void SensorController::SetMemoryType(uint8_t &memType) in SetMemoryType() argument
998 sensorVideo_->SetMemoryType(memType); in SetMemoryType()
H A Dv4l2_device_manager.cpp409 void V4L2DeviceManager::SetMemoryType(uint8_t &memType) in SetMemoryType() argument
416 (std::static_pointer_cast<SensorManager>(*iter))->SetMemoryType(memType); in SetMemoryType()
/drivers/peripheral/camera/vdi_base/common/adapter/platform/hdf_driver/src/driver_adapter/include/
H A Dcamera_buffer.h25 explicit CameraBuffer(enum CameraMemType memType);
H A Dcamera_dev.h75 void SetMemoryType(uint8_t &memType);
/drivers/peripheral/camera/vdi_base/common/adapter/platform/v4l2/src/device_manager/include/
H A Dsensor_manager.h45 void SetMemoryType(uint8_t &memType);
H A Dsensor_controller.h50 void SetMemoryType(uint8_t &memType);
H A Dv4l2_device_manager.h51 void SetMemoryType(uint8_t &memType);
/drivers/hdf_core/framework/model/camera/device_impl/src/
H A Dcamera_stream.c552 isFailed |= !HdfSbufReadUint32(comDev->reqData, &requestData.memType); in CameraReqMemory()
596 isFailed |= !HdfSbufReadUint32(comDev->reqData, &userBuffer.memType); in CameraQueryMemory()
608 if (userBuffer.memType == MEMTYPE_MMAP) { in CameraQueryMemory()
617 } else if (userBuffer.memType == MEMTYPE_USERPTR) { in CameraQueryMemory()
622 } else if (userBuffer.memType == MEMTYPE_DMABUF) { in CameraQueryMemory()
661 isFailed |= !HdfSbufReadUint32(comDev->reqData, &userBuffer.memType); in CameraStreamQueue()
666 if (userBuffer.memType == MEMTYPE_USERPTR) { in CameraStreamQueue()
668 } else if (userBuffer.memType == MEMTYPE_MMAP) { in CameraStreamQueue()
670 } else if (userBuffer.memType == MEMTYPE_DMABUF) { in CameraStreamQueue()
711 isFailed |= !HdfSbufReadUint32(comDev->reqData, &userBuffer.memType); in CameraStreamDeQueue()
[all...]
/drivers/peripheral/camera/vdi_base/common/adapter/platform/v4l2/src/driver_adapter/src/
H A Dv4l2_dev.cpp783 void HosV4L2Dev::SetMemoryType(uint8_t &memType) in SetMemoryType() argument
785 CAMERA_LOGI("func[HosV4L2Dev::%{public}s] memType[%{public}d]", __func__, memType); in SetMemoryType()
786 if (memType == V4L2_MEMORY_MMAP) { in SetMemoryType()
788 } else if (memType == V4L2_MEMORY_DMABUF) { in SetMemoryType()
H A Dv4l2_buffer.cpp99 HosV4L2Buffers::HosV4L2Buffers(enum v4l2_memory memType, enum v4l2_buf_type bufferType) in HosV4L2Buffers() argument
100 : memoryType_(memType), bufferType_(bufferType), availableBuffers_(0) in HosV4L2Buffers()
104 HosV4L2Buffers::HosV4L2Buffers(enum v4l2_memory memType, enum v4l2_buf_type bufferType) in HosV4L2Buffers() argument
105 : memoryType_(memType), bufferType_(bufferType) in HosV4L2Buffers()
/drivers/peripheral/camera/vdi_base/usb_camera/adapter/platform/v4l2/src/device_manager/
H A Dv4l2_device_manager.cpp397 void V4L2DeviceManager::SetMemoryType(uint8_t &memType) in SetMemoryType() argument
404 (std::static_pointer_cast<SensorManager>(*iter))->SetMemoryType(memType); in SetMemoryType()

Completed in 16 milliseconds